Searched refs:patch_text_nosync (Results 1 – 9 of 9) sorted by relevance
/openbmc/linux/arch/riscv/kernel/ |
H A D | alternative.c | 86 patch_text_nosync(ptr, call, sizeof(u32) * 2); in riscv_alternative_fix_auipc_jalr() 101 patch_text_nosync(ptr, &jal_insn, sizeof(u32)); in riscv_alternative_fix_jal()
|
H A D | jump_label.c | 39 patch_text_nosync(addr, &insn, sizeof(insn)); in arch_jump_label_transform()
|
H A D | patch.c | 220 int patch_text_nosync(void *addr, const void *insns, size_t len) in patch_text_nosync() function 232 NOKPROBE_SYMBOL(patch_text_nosync);
|
H A D | cpufeature.c | 746 patch_text_nosync(oldptr, altptr, alt->alt_len); in riscv_cpufeature_patch_func()
|
/openbmc/linux/arch/riscv/include/asm/ |
H A D | patch.h | 10 int patch_text_nosync(void *addr, const void *insns, size_t len);
|
/openbmc/linux/arch/riscv/kernel/probes/ |
H A D | kprobes.c | 31 patch_text_nosync(p->ainsn.api.insn, &p->opcode, 1); in arch_prepare_ss_slot() 32 patch_text_nosync((void *)p->ainsn.api.insn + offset, &insn, 1); in arch_prepare_ss_slot()
|
/openbmc/linux/arch/riscv/errata/thead/ |
H A D | errata.c | 114 patch_text_nosync(oldptr, altptr, alt->alt_len); in thead_errata_patch_func()
|
/openbmc/linux/arch/riscv/errata/sifive/ |
H A D | errata.c | 110 patch_text_nosync(ALT_OLD_PTR(alt), ALT_ALT_PTR(alt), in sifive_errata_patch_func()
|
/openbmc/linux/arch/riscv/net/ |
H A D | bpf_jit_core.c | 239 ret = patch_text_nosync(dst, src, len); in bpf_arch_text_copy()
|